Full Hookups: WCC RV Park provides essential full hookups at each of its 20 available spots. This includes reliable water, electricity (both 30 amp & 50 amp options), and sewage connections. Having all these utilities readily available ensures a comfortable and self-sufficient stay.
Overnight Parking: The park is well-suited for overnight stays, offering a convenient and secure place to park your RV for a night or two while passing through the area. It serves as a practical alternative to less secure or less equipped options.
Electric Hookups: With both 30-amp and 50-amp electric hookups, WCC RV Park can accommodate a wide range of RVs, from smaller travel trailers to larger motorhomes, ensuring your appliances and air conditioning can run smoothly.
Water Access: Each site includes water hookups, providing fresh water directly to your RV, eliminating the need to fill up tanks beforehand or conserve water during your stay.
Sewer Connections: On-site sewer connections allow for easy wastewater disposal, contributing to a clean and convenient RV experience without the hassle of finding dump stations.
Cash Payment Option: The park accepts cash payments, which can be convenient for some travelers who prefer not to use cards or are managing their travel budget in specific ways.
Basic Pad Parking: The sites are designed as basic pads for parking, providing a stable and designated spot for your RV. While not elaborate, they serve the fundamental purpose of securing your vehicle.

Kind host, full hookups around the parking lot- very ok for overnight, but $50??? Cash?
Mar 31, 2025 · Dan and Jackie LuttermanIt's a step up from a Walmart parking lot...the host was nice & easy to work with, it's cheap to stay, you get electric & water hookups, & it's a place to park your butt for the night. No amenities besides electric & water...it is just a pad to park yourself & that's it...if that's all you're looking for, this is your place! If you're looking for a pool, playground, a little store on premises, etc, you will not get that here.
Aug 14, 2023 · Nicole ParrecoFull hookups, easy access right next to the interstate. $30 when we were here. No amenities. Basic "git 'er done" stopover. Hostess Patty was helpful, even with our late night arrival.Mosquitoes were horrendous, even by day and especially at night, presumably due to adjacent pond because they were not as bad in town (very nice city, BTW).
